The Undergraduate Certificate in Integrative Health Coaching is a comprehensive program designed to equip students with the knowledge and skills necessary to become a successful health coach.
This program focuses on the holistic approach to health and wellness, incorporating evidence-based practices from various fields such as nutrition, mindfulness, and exercise science.
Upon completion of the program, students will be able to apply their knowledge to help clients achieve their health and wellness goals, making them highly sought after in the industry of integrative health coaching.
The learning outcomes of this program include the ability to assess clients' health needs, develop personalized coaching plans, and provide ongoing support and guidance to help clients achieve their goals.
The duration of the program is typically one year, with students completing a combination of online and in-person coursework.
The industry relevance of this program is high, with the demand for integrative health coaches expected to continue growing in the coming years.
Many employers and organizations are now recognizing the value of integrative health coaching in promoting overall health and wellness, making it an attractive career path for those interested in this field.
Graduates of this program can expect to find employment opportunities in a variety of settings, including private practice, hospitals, clinics, and wellness centers.
